Spectroscopic observations (4000 - 7000 Å) were obtained of comet P/Halley near the time of the spacecraft encounters in March 1986. New molecular ion emission features were observed in the long-slit CCD spectra. Additional spectroscopic observations obtained in April 1986 confirm the presence of many new ion features in the plasma tail. Here the authors propose that CO2+ be identified with the new features in the 4000 - 4350 Å region. The authors suggest that the other unidentified ion features may be attributable to a single ion species.
